United Online, Inc. is a leading provider of consumer Internet subscription services through a number of brands, including NetZero, NetZero Voice, Juno, and Classmates. The company's services include Internet access, accelerated dial-up services, premium email, personal Web hosting and domain services, photo sharing services, social networking and VoIP telephony. The company has about 15 million users, with about 5 million paid subscribers, mainly under the NetZero, Juno, and Classmates Online brands.
Classmates Online, Inc., founded in 1995 and based in Renton, WA, is a leader in online social networking. The company operates Classmates.com (www.classmates.com), connecting millions of members throughout the U.S. and Canada with friends and acquaintances from school, work and the military. Classmates Online is a wholly owned subsidiary of United Online, Inc. (Nasdaq: UNTD).
